| | |
| | | |
| | | public class HDLApp extends Application { |
| | | |
| | | /** |
| | | * 默认中文 |
| | | */ |
| | | public String currentAppLanguage = "zh"; |
| | | //控制打印 Debug模式打印 |
| | | private Boolean isLogEnabled = true; |
| | | //三方sdk初始化标识 |
| | |
| | | } |
| | | |
| | | public void getAppLanguage() { |
| | | String language = SharedPreUtils.getSharedPreferencesKey("language"); |
| | | String language = UserConfigManage.getInstance().getCurrentAppLanguage(); |
| | | if (TextUtils.isEmpty(language)) { |
| | | //从内存里面获取不到语言,获取当前系统的; |
| | | String str = getResources().getConfiguration().locale.getCountry(); |
| | | if (str.equals("CN") || str.equals("TW")) { |
| | | language = "zh"; |
| | | UserConfigManage.getInstance().setCurrentAppLanguage(LocalManageUtil.zh); |
| | | } else { |
| | | language = "en"; |
| | | UserConfigManage.getInstance().setCurrentAppLanguage(LocalManageUtil.en); |
| | | } |
| | | } |
| | | currentAppLanguage = language; |
| | | |
| | | } |
| | | |
| | | public void setInfoMap(String key, String value) { |